Abstract

The invention is an optical system cleaner for an optical disk drive in which a cleaning member is attached directly to a shutter or a member corresponding to the shutter to eliminate the need for a mechanism for linking the cleaning member with the shutter. An optical disk drive according to the present invention includes an actuator for projecting an optical beam through an optical system and to a desired position on an optical disk loaded at a reproduction position. The optical disk drive also includes a shutter opening means for opening the shutter of a cassette with a built-in optical disk. The body of the optical system cleaner has a substantially similar shape to said cassette and a moving member attached to the body of said optical system cleaner so as to move freely and driven by said shutter opening means. A cleaning member is attached to said moving member for sweeping out said optical system by merely taking the body of said optical system cleaner in or out of said optical disk drive.
